Multiple boats sank on Saturday during a flotilla of vessels supporting President Donald Trump on Lake Travis, Texas.

There were no reports of fatalities or injuries, Kristen Dark, a spokesperson for the Travis County Sheriff’s Office, told CNN.
“Several boats did sink,” the Travis County Sheriff’s Office tweeted Saturday afternoon.

The water had been calm, and it was unclear what caused the boats to sink or how many did.
